Your adventure kicks off with an early pickup, your guide’s “Ayubowan” brimming with excitement. In an open jeep, you rumble into Yala, the park’s red-dirt trails stretching into jungle and plains. Your guide, a wildlife guru, scans the brush, promising big sightings in Yala’s famed Block 1, known for its leopard density. Minutes in, you spot a sambar deer grazing, its antlers catching the dawn light. Your guide’s binoculars reveal a mongoose darting nearby, and you’re hooked. Yala’s home to 44 mammal species and over 200 birds, and your guide’s trained eye misses nothing. The jeep bounces along, every turn a potential jackpot.

The real prize? Leopards. Yala’s one of the world’s best spots to see them, and your guide knows their haunts. You pause near a rocky outcrop, and there it is—a leopard lounging on a boulder, its spots blending with the stone. Your guide whispers, keeping you quiet as you snap photos, heart racing. It yawns, showing sharp teeth, then slinks off, leaving you buzzing. More wonders follow—an elephant munching leaves, a crocodile half-submerged in a lagoon, a crested hawk-eagle soaring above. Your guide shares each animal’s story, from mating dances to hunting tricks. You feel like a wildlife detective, piecing together Yala’s untamed world.

Post-lunch, you head to Patanangala Lagoon, a hotspot for wildlife. Elephants drink at the edge, and painted storks wade nearby. Your guide points out a rare black-necked stork, a birdwatcher’s dream. You scan the brush for sloth bears or wild boars, your guide’s tips sharpening your eyes. The lagoon’s a lively hub, Yala’s heart in microcosm. As time ticks, you loop toward the exit, catching a final treat—a peacock fanning its tail in a dazzling display.
